WebTempus fugit is a Latin phrase, usually translated into English as " time flies ". The expression comes from line 284 of book 3 of Virgil 's Georgics, [1] where it appears as fugit inreparabile tempus: "it escapes, irretrievable … WebThe original Latin phrase is often printed as O tempora! O mores!, with the addition of exclamation marks, which would not have been used in the Latin written in Cicero's day. The phrase was used by the Roman orator Cicero in four different speeches, [3] of which the earliest was his speech against Verres in 70 BC.
